Output 21c086f334dd8d9e7f5f337ae8525e71038bae56d017b2a8d9d41ecc4375bcc3:3

value
29480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0453c7e5de5d1d29c3926cca7ca1200fe03d87a OP_EQUAL
address
3GJSyrnx5EFfEquiW5Tf75xpqD97fHuKe8
transaction
21c086f334dd8d9e7f5f337ae8525e71038bae56d017b2a8d9d41ecc4375bcc3
spent
true